Nicobar Scops-Owl

Otus alius

Near Threatened

The Nicobar Scops-Owl is an owl of the Nicobar Islands. It hunts mostly at dusk or night, using silent flight, strong talons, and sharp hearing to catch mammals, birds, reptiles, insects, or fish, and usually nests in cavities, cliffs, old nests, or sheltered hollows.
